Olga's tree » Arcisa Galli (1874-1918)

Personal data Arcisa Galli 

Source 1
  • She was born in the year 1874 in Denzano, Marano sul Panaro, 41054, Modena, Italy.
  • She died on November 7, 1918 in Denzano, Marano sul Panaro, 41054, Modena, Italy, she was 44 years old.
    cà Cristoni
  • A child of Domenico Galli and Giuseppa Lolli
